Checking for mould during a home assessment
Mould inspection Naples FL is often part of a comprehensive home evaluation, especially after moisture events or leaks. Inspectors look for visible growth, odour indicators, and hidden moisture problems that could fuel mould development. A thorough inspection helps homeowners prioritise remediation and improve overall comfort and safety for the household.
Choosing a qualified inspector and planning your visit
Selecting a licensed professional ensures reliable testing and actionable recommendations. When you book a service in Naples, ask about the equipment used, turnaround times for results, and whether follow up checks are included. Clear communication helps you plan remediation steps efficiently and maintain a healthy living environment for years to come.
